DESCRIPTION:The Diabetes Teaching Center at the University of California, San Francisco 
 is holding their annual, “Diabetes Patient Symposium” \n\nAdults with 
 diabetes and their family members are invited to hear the latest news 
 involving diabetes research and clinical care from respected 
 UCSF-affiliated researchers and clinicians.  Topics include: “Why We 
 Remain Hopeful About Stem Cells”, “From Discouraged to Encouraged: Yes 
 You Can Manage Your Diabetes”, Continuous Glucose Monitoring”, “Islet 
 and Pancreas Transplantation”, and “Counting Carbohydrates vs. Glycemic 
 Index/Load”.\nRoom Name/Number: 	Auditorium\nSponsor: 	UCSF Diabetes 
 Teaching Center\n\nSix medical professionals speaking on the latest in 
 diabetes research and clinical care.\n\nOpen to Public\n\n
